Output d1a0715b85e43ab3f9ccd2319f49a36da9af65e28f7f6a73e29e8e5945cbc579:1

value
966261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 373e5905976c6ae2fd89cde6fe1ddfcce4b3094f OP_EQUAL
address
36j7n6FurDQwBStvPLXB7ciNhpuhqN2qoL
transaction
d1a0715b85e43ab3f9ccd2319f49a36da9af65e28f7f6a73e29e8e5945cbc579
confirmations
435021
spent
true